1839 N-4 Cent, MS65 Red and Brown
Silly Head

1839 1C Silly Head MS65 Red and Brown PCGS. CAC. N-4, R.1. Our EAC Grade MS63. Both sides of this middle die state example have faded but complete border dentilation. One of only two Silly Head die marriages, which makes it scarcer than the Booby Head. Both designs were abandoned in 1840 in favor of the Petite Head, which was also struck in 1839. This is an outstanding Gem with smooth surfaces and good eye appeal. Frosty light steel-brown surfaces retain considerable mint red on both sides.
Ex: The Madison Collection (Heritage, 1/2008), lot 221.
From The Adam Mervis Large Cent Collection.(Registry values: N1793)
